High-Pressure Fuel Lines
Carries high-pressure CNG
Stainless steel or flexible
tubing
Stainless steel fittings
Connect all components of
the high-pressure fuel system
Manufactured to withstand
four times rated service
pressure (14,400 psi)
Stainless steel or flexible
Can have both on the same
vehicle
Depends on manufacturer’s
specification

Types of CNG Cylinders
Type 1: All-metal (steel or
aluminum)
Type 2: Hoop-wrapped
steel or aluminum
Type 3: Fully-wrapped
steel or aluminum
Type 4: All-composite
(non-metallic)
Lifespan of a CNG Cylinder
Have a useful life of 15,
20 or 25 years from the
date of manufacture
At the end of useful life,
must be removed from
vehicle and destroyed
